Duped investors gherao EOW office, demand action against chit fund company

Reported by Santosh Jagdev
Bhubaneswar, Apr 23:

Hundreds of depositors from Brahmapur in Odisha, who have been duped by a chit fund company called the Green India Multistate Cooperative Society Limited, gheraoed the office of the Economic Offences Wing (EOW) of the State Crime Branch here today, demanding the arrest of the owner of the company.

The depositors, who protested under the banner of ‘Aarthik Sansthamananka Dwara Kshatigrasthanka Milita Mancha (ASDKMM),  alleged that the police had failed to take any action against the company’s staff and executives who were roaming around freely.

“The police and administration have joined hands with them and that explains why they are not taking any action,” alleged a protestor.

“We want our money back. The police should immediately seize the property of Green India and arrest  the owner Pradeep Singh and the two CEOs Sunil Kumar Panda and Trinath Panda,” said Prashant Kumar Sahu one of the investors, adding, that the police have so far avoided raiding the head and branch offices of the company.

A couple of days ago,  some of the investors had approached the local police to lodge a complaint against the company but they were later threatened by the company officials along with  some goons,  the protesting  investors alleged.

They met the Crime Branch Superintendent of Police (SP) Rajendra Pattnaik and submitted a written complaint in the matter, said the ASDKMM state convener Jayant Das.

” People will take to violent means  if the accused persons are not arrested within one week”, he warned.
